如何利用RA快速批量自动查询快递物流

2026-04-24阅读 907热度 907
其它

快递物流已成为现代商业运转的动脉,面对海量订单,实现批量快递信息的自动化查询是提升运营效率的关键。本文将解析如何运用RA技术,构建一套稳定、高效的快递物流批量自动查询系统。

传统手动查询快递单号的方式,在批量处理场景下完全失效,不仅耗时耗力,且极易出错。RA技术为这一痛点提供了成熟的自动化解决方案,能实现毫秒级的数据存取与处理。

一、RA技术介绍

RA技术是一种高性能的分布式内存数据存储服务。其核心价值在于通过内存级的数据读写速度,彻底解决高并发下的I/O瓶颈,为实时数据处理提供稳定支撑。在电商、物流等对数据响应速度要求极高的领域,它已成为保障系统性能的基础设施。

二、如何利用RA快速批量自动查询快递物流

将RA技术整合进快递查询流程,能系统化地解决批量处理难题。其实现路径清晰,主要分为工具准备、系统配置、程序开发与数据处理四个环节。

准备RA工具

首要步骤是选择适合的RA工具。主流方案包括Redis与Memcached。Redis作为内存数据结构存储,支持持久化及丰富的数据类型(如字符串、列表、集合),更适合需要复杂逻辑操作的物流状态追踪。Memcached则是纯粹的分布式内存缓存系统,设计简洁,在单纯的键值缓存场景下性能卓越。

配置RA工具

工具的配置直接决定系统性能上限。需根据快递查询的数据特征——如单号格式、状态更新频率、数据有效期——来设计键名结构与存储策略。例如,在Redis中可使用哈希表(Hash)以单号为键存储完整的物流轨迹,并设置合理的TTL(生存时间)以实现内存的自动回收与优化。

编写查询程序

程序的核心任务是作为RA服务与物流API之间的桥梁,实现批量请求的封装与结果的解析。通过调用RA客户端SDK,程序能并发地向RA服务发送预存的批量单号,并瞬时获取缓存或API返回的物流数据。使用Python、Go或Java等语言,结合连接池与异步IO,可进一步压榨硬件性能,实现万级单号的秒级查询。

批量查询快递单号

高效的查询依赖于批量化数据输入。最佳实践是将待查询单号组织成结构化数据(如JSON数组或CSV文件),由程序一次性加载并分割为多个查询批次。这种方法能极大减少网络请求的往返开销,充分利用RA的管道(pipeline)或批量命令,将查询吞吐量提升百倍以上。

处理查询结果

原始物流数据需经处理才能转化为业务洞察。程序应包含结果解析模块,自动提取关键节点(如揽收、中转、派送)的时间与状态。进而,可基于此数据进行深度分析:例如,计算不同路线的平均时效以优化供应链;或设置监控规则,自动标记并预警滞留、派送异常等特殊状况,实现智能化的物流风控。

三、总结

利用RA技术构建的批量查询系统,从根本上解决了海量快递信息处理的效率瓶颈。成功部署的关键在于三点:一是依据业务负载精准选型与配置RA服务;二是编写健壮、高效的程序逻辑以处理并发与异常;三是始终将数据安全与一致性作为架构设计的首要原则。掌握这套方法,即可实现对物流信息的实时、精准与自动化管控。

免责声明

本网站新闻资讯均来自公开渠道,力求准确但不保证绝对无误,内容观点仅代表作者本人,与本站无关。若涉及侵权,请联系我们处理。本站保留对声明的修改权,最终解释权归本站所有。

相关阅读

更多
欢迎回来 登录或注册后,可保存提示词和历史记录
登录后可同步收藏、历史记录和常用模板
注册即表示同意服务条款与隐私政策